Little Grey Rabbit: Squirrel Goes Skating

Since publication of the first Little Grey Rabbit book in 1929, the series has become a classic of children`s literature, capturing the hearts of many. The popularity of Alison Uttley`s magical stories and Margaret Tempest`s lively illustrations meant that generations of children grew up with Grey Rabbit, Squirrel, Hare, Moldy Warp and little Fuzzypeg.
